2.The Effect of the Heel Cord Advancement on the Calcaneal Growth in Spastic Cerebral Palsy.
Chin Youb CHUNG ; Hyun Chul JO ; In Ho CHOI ; Tae Joon CHO ; Duk Yong LEE
The Journal of the Korean Orthopaedic Association 1998;33(7):1774-1781
Heel cord advancement(HCA), which has been applied for the correction of equinus deformity in spastic cerebral palsy, has some theoretical advantages. However, HCA has also theoretical disadvantage that the procedure remove the tensile force exerting to the calcaneal apophysis. In order to evaluate the effect of HCA on the calcaneal growth, we compared the changes of calcaneal and foot lengths between the operated feet and non-operated feet after HCA. Among the 54 patients who had been treated with HCA at Seoul National University Childrens Hospital from March 1990 to August 1995, we excluded the cases who had been treated bilaterally, and also excluded hemiplegic patients in whom the ipsilateral feet were already shortened and the growth rates are different between the ipsilateral and contralateral foot. Seven patients who met the criterior of this study were included for the evaluation. There were 3 diplegics and 4 paraplegics, and average age at operation was 10 years and 6 months(range; 7 year 8 months-16 year 5 months). Average follow-up period was 3 years and 5 months(range; 2 years-4 years 9 mos). Total calcaneal lengths, anterior and posterior part of calcaneal lengths were measured on the standing lateral radiographs of the foot and ankle. Ratios of the operated limb over the non-operated limb were calculated for the three parameters. Ratios of posterior part of calcaneal lengths decreased significantly(P=0.031). Ratios of total calcaneal lengths decreased and ratios of anterior part of calcaneal lengths increased. However, the changes of two ratios were not significant. Ratios of posterior part calcaeal lengths over total calcaneal length decreases significantly(P=0.016). In conclusion, HCA can cause calcaneal growth retardation, especially posterior part of calcaneus, due to removal of physiologic tensile force of Achilles tendon.

3.MALT (mucosa associated lymphoid tissue) type Lymphoma of the Ocular Adnexa.
Young Joon JO ; Jin Ho YIM ; Keun Sung PARK
Journal of the Korean Ophthalmological Society 2002;43(2):357-362
PURPOSE: To report MALT (mucosa associated lymphoid tissue) type lymphoma in ocular adnexa. METHODS: This retrospective study included 11 patients (13 cases) of MALT type lymphoma between August 1995 and July 2000. We identified 11 lymphoma cases with MALT characteristics by conventional examination and immunohistochemical staining. Twelve cases were treated with partial excision and radiotherapy, one case with partial excision and chemotherapy. RESULTS: The patients consisted of 4 females and 7 males with an age range of 29~88 (average 48) years old. Mean follow up period was 24.8 (6~60) months following treatment. Eleven patients had ocular adnexal involvement at presentation; 7 eyes in conjunctiva, 5 eyes in orbit and one in eyelid. All cases represented extranodal marginal zone B-cell lymphoma by REAL classification. Control of lymphomas was achieved in all but 4 cases which developed recurrence after irradiation and chemotherapy, and were salvaged with further radiotherapy. Complications such as cataract, radiation retinopathy, ptosis and alopecia developed later in 4 eyes. CONCLUSIONS: Surgical excision and radiotherapy seemed to be effective for the treatment of primary ocular adnexal MALT lymphoma. Long-term follow up should be warranted.

4.The Role of Proximal Nephron in Cyclophosphamide-Induced Water Retention: Preliminary Data.
Sua KIM ; Chor Ho JO ; Joon Sung PARK ; Ho Jae HAN ; Gheun Ho KIM
Electrolytes & Blood Pressure 2011;9(1):7-15
Cyclophosphamide is clinically useful in treating malignancy and rheumatologic disease, but has limitations in that it induces hyponatremia. The mechanisms by which cyclophosphamide induces water retention in the kidney have yet to be identified. This study was undertaken to test the hypothesis that cyclophosphamide may produce water retention via the proximal nephron, where aquaporin-1 (AQP1) and aquaporin-7 (AQP7) water channels participate in water absorption. To test this hypothesis, we gave a single dose of intraperitoneal cyclophosphamide to male Sprague-Dawley rats and treated rabbit proximal tubule cells (PTCs) with 4-hydroperoxycyclophosphamide (4-HC), an active metabolite of cyclophosphamide. In the short-term 3-day rat study, AQP1 protein expression was significantly increased in the whole kidney homogenates by cyclophosphamide administration at 48 (614 +/- 194%, P < 0.005), and 96 (460 +/- 46%, P < 0.05) mg/kg BW compared with vehicle-treated controls. Plasma sodium concentration was significantly decreased (143 +/- 1 vs. 146 +/- 1 mEq/L, P < 0.05) by cyclophosphamide 100 mg/kg BW in the long-term 6-day rat study. When primary cultured rabbit PTCs were treated with 4-HC for 24 hours, the protein expressions of AQP1 and AQP7 were increased in a dose-dependent manner. Quantitative polymerase chain reaction revealed no significant changes in the mRNA levels of AQP1 and AQP7 from cyclophosphamide-treated rat renal cortices. From these preliminary data, we conclude that the proximal nephron may be involved in cyclophosphamide-induced water retention via AQP1 and AQP7 water channels. Further studies are required to demonstrate intracellular mechanisms that affect the expression of AQP proteins.

5.Eight Cases of Thoracic Stenosis due to Ossification of Ligamentum Flavum.
Jin Man KIM ; Sang Joon SHIM ; Joon Ho JO ; Young Dae KWON ; Yong Seong LEE
Journal of Korean Neurosurgical Society 1998;27(7):975-980
The authors report eight cases of thoracic stenosis due to ossification of ligamentum flavum. Motor and sensory deficits were found in all cases and urinary incontinence was found in one case. Diagnosis was made from simple x-rays, myelography, computerized tomography, myelography-CT, and magnetic resonance imaging. Treatment consisted of sufficient posterior decompressive laminectomy and medial facetectomy which resulted in satisfactory improvement in 6 cases, fair course in 1 case and poor course in 1 case.

6.Clinical Analysis of Bone Fusion for Spinal Stenosis with and without Instrumentation.
Jin Man KIM ; Sang Joon SHIM ; Joon Ho JO ; Soo Il YU ; Young Dae KWON ; Yong Seong LEE
Journal of Korean Neurosurgical Society 1998;27(9):1216-1223
Spinal stenosis has several types of etiology such as degenerative, spondylolisthetic and postoperative, etc. Operative management for spinal stenosis is adequate decompression and stabilization of the unstable lumbar spine created by the decompressive procedure. We analysed 52 operative cases of spinal stenosis delete from January 1994 to October 1996. The following results were obtained 1) The male and female ratio was 1:1.9 and mean age was 52.1 years old 2) Mean follow-up period was 20.3 months 3) The involved site was one level in(28)(53.9%), two level in(19)(36.5%), and three levels in(5)(9.6%) 4) For decompression method, total laminectomy combined with foraminotomy and facetectomy was employed procedure. 5) For stabilization, bilateral posterolateral fusion was performed in major damaged facet joint and transverse process. Instrumentation was combined in 61.5% delete of all cases 6) According to the criteria of Kirkaldy-willis, excellent and good results were shown in 90.6% of fused group with instrumentation and 85% of fused group without instrumentation.

7.The Efficacy of Neutralization Therapy with Weak Acid against Strong Alkali Ingestion: Invivo Study.
You Hwan JO ; Ik Joon JO ; Jung Ho SHIN ; Joong Eui RHEE ; Gil Joon SUH ; Yeo Kyu YOUN
Journal of the Korean Society of Emergency Medicine 2003;14(1):110-116
PURPOSE: This study was designed to prove the efficacy of neutralization with weak acid against strong alkali ingestion and to evaluate exothermic reaction of neutralization therapy. METHODS: 30 New Zealand White rabbits were anesthetized with intravenous injection of ketamine and xylazine. After gastric lavage was done, a orogastric catheter and a electric thermometer probe were inserted into stomach. And then the rabbits were divided into six groups. The first group was given 3M NaOH 16.5 mL only. The second and third groups were given 3M NaOH 16.5 mL and then 1M C H3COOH 52.14 mL one and three minutes later, respectively. The fourth and fifth groups were given tap water instead of CH3COOH, and the sixth group was given C H3COOH only. We monitored intragastric temperature continuously, compared arterial pHs before alkali infusion and 15 minutes later, measured gastric pH 15 minutes later, and examined pathologic findings of stomach after sacrificing. RESULTS: There was no significant thermal effect in all groups, and gastric pH of neutralization groups was much lower than alkali alone or dilution groups. Changes of arterial pH after 15 minutes were greater in alkali alone and dilution groups than neutralization groups. In gross and microscopic findings of stomach, only mucosal injuries were observed in neutralization groups, especially in one minute group. But all stomach layers were destroyed in alkali alone and dilution groups. CONCLUSION: Neutralization therapy never makes additional thermal injury, and has protective effects against local tissue destruction and systemic alkalemia. Dilution therapy shows little or no effects.

8.Diagnosis and Treatment of Sacral Asymlocation in Back Pain Patients: Clinical Application of Prolotherapy.
Hyeun Sung KIM ; Ki Ho JUNG ; In Ho PARK ; Jae Kwang RYU ; Kwang Jin SUN ; Kyung Joon LIM ; Dae Hyun JO
The Korean Journal of Pain 2007;20(2):130-137
BACKGROUND: We evaluated the role and effects of prolotherapy in patients presenting with lower back pain and detected sacral asymlocation, by retrospectively analyzing the results of prolotherapy performed at our institute. METHODS: Twenty-three patients with referred pain in the lower back rather than distinct radiculopathy, were detected to have sacral asymlocation by simple X-ray from May 2004 through July 2005. The patients were treated with prolotherapy and manipulation by the Ongley's method around the lumbosacral junction, iliolumbar ligament, and sacroiliac joint. They were treated for approximately one to two week intervals, and during this period were rechecked by X-ray and evaluated using the visual analogue scale (VAS). RESULTS: A total of 23 patients were included in the study (10 male and 13 female), and the average age was 41 years. The average VAS at the time of visit was 8.5, the average treatment time was 4.7 days, and the average VAS after treatment was 2.1. CONCLUSIONS: Back pain, and associated leg and buttock pain, originate from several causes. In these case analyses, instability around the lumbosacral area and sacral asymlocation might have been important causes of patient back pain and associated buttock and leg pain. We therefore applied prolotherapy as well as manipulation techniques devised by Ongley to these patients, and obtained good results.

9.Association between Serum Thyroid Stimulating Hormone Level and Papillary Thyroid Microcarcinoma in Korean Euthyroid Patients.
Hyun Sook KIM ; Seung Joon LEE ; Jung Kyu PARK ; Chang Ho JO ; Ho Sang SHON ; Eui Dal JUNG
Endocrinology and Metabolism 2011;26(4):297-302
BACKGROUND: Thyroid cancer is a common disease and its prevalence is increasing. Recent reports have shown that an elevated thyrotropin (thyroid stimulating hormone, TSH) level is associated with thyroid cancer risk. However, the association between TSH level and thyroid cancer risk is not yet known for euthyroid patients diagnosed with papillary thyroid microcarcinoma (PTMC). METHODS: Our study included 425 patients who underwent thyroid surgery and were diagnosed with PTMC between 2008 and 2009. Control group patients were diagnosed with benign nodules < or = 1 cm in size by US-guided fine needle aspiration. Nodules with one or more suspected malignant-ultrasonographic feature(s) were excluded from this study. Patients who were not euthyroid or who took thyroid medication were also excluded. RESULTS: The mean age of all patients was 48.5 +/- 11.0 years and 88.8% were women. The mean age of those with PTMC was significantly lower than that of the control group. The mean TSH level was 1.78 +/- 0.93 mIU/L, and the mean free T4 level was 15.96 +/- 2.32 pmol/L. There was no difference in TSH level between the PTMC and control groups (1.77 +/- 0.93 mIU/L vs. 1.79 +/- 0.91 mIU/L, P = 0.829). After adjusting for age, TSH level was not correlated with tumor size (r = 0.02, P = 0.678) in the PTMC group. Moreover, the TSH level did not differ between patients with stage I and stage III-IV carcinoma (stage I, 1.77 +/- 0.95 mIU/L; stage III-IV, 1.79 +/- 0.87 mIU/L; P = 0.856). CONCLUSION: TSH levels are not elevated in euthyroid PTMC patients. Thus, further evaluation is needed before serum TSH can be used as a tumor marker for small nodules < or = 1 cm in size in euthyroid patients.

10.Effects of Dietary Salt Restriction on Puromycin Aminonucleoside Nephrosis: Preliminary Data.
Chor Ho JO ; Sua KIM ; Joon Sung PARK ; Gheun Ho KIM
Electrolytes & Blood Pressure 2011;9(2):55-62
Proteinuria is a major promoter that induces tubulointerstitial injury in glomerulopathy. Dietary salt restriction may reduce proteinuria, although the mechanism is not clear. We investigated the effects of dietary salt restriction on rat kidneys in an animal model of glomerular proteinuria. Male Sprague-Dawley rats were used and divided into 3 groups: vehicle-treated normal-salt controls, puromycin aminonucleoside (PA)-treated normal-salt rats, and PA-treated low-salt rats. PA was given at a dose of 150 mg/kg BW at time 0, followed by 50 mg/kg BW on days 28, 35, and 42. Sodium-deficient rodent diet with and without additional NaCl (0.5%) were provided for normal-salt rats and low-salt rats, respectively. On day 63, kidneys were harvested for histopathologic examination and immunohistochemistry. PA treatment produced overt proteinuria and renal damage. Dietary salt restriction insignificantly reduced proteinuria in PA-treated rats, and PA-treated low-salt rats had lower urine output and lower creatinine clearance than vehicle-treated normal-salt controls. When tubulointerstitial injury was semiquantitatively evaluated, it had a positive correlation with proteinuria. The tubulointerstitial injury score was significantly increased by PA treatment and relieved by low-salt diet. ED1-positive infiltrating cells and immunostaining for interstitial collagen III were significantly increased by PA treatment. These changes appeared to be less common in PA-treated low-salt rats, although the differences in PA-treated normal-salt versus low-salt rats did not reach statistical significance. Our results suggest that renal histopathology in PA nephrosis may potentially be improved by dietary salt restriction. Non-hemodynamic mechanisms induced by low-sodium diet might contribute to renoprotection.
